Method for determining the orientation in which an object was placed when the image of the object was recorded

First Claim
Patent Images

1. A method for determining an orientation from a recorded image of a physical object, wherein the orientation, in which the physical object was placed when the image of the physical object was recorded, is determined, the method comprising the steps of:

  • i) retrieving an image signal of the physical object which is stored on an image storing means, the image represented by said image signal being capable of taking either a symmetric orientation or an asymmetric orientation with respect to a center line of the image serving as the axis of symmetry, said image signal being made up of a series of image signal components representing picture elements in the image,ii) sending the retrieved image signal to an image processing means,iii) calculating, using said image processing means, the difference between values of image signal components representing at least a single pair of picture elements, which correspond symmetrically to each other with respect to the center line of the image, and calculating a characteristic value, which represents symmetry or asymmetry of the image, from the value of said difference by carrying out a predetermined operation, andiv) using said image processing means for making a judgment from the level of said characteristic value as to determine whether the image of the object represents a symmetric orientation or an asymmetric orientation.
